Output 59e3323aa4b1c51deb122f8314a29b1f9c4782beb3819a99f53932230bafc0c8:0

value
29987184
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c283e140bffe349dd76e605f8a7e43ef49b5cba4 OP_EQUAL
address
3KRWzwA5Td8iSbnFicdWm9EW8c3yfLtTZu
transaction
59e3323aa4b1c51deb122f8314a29b1f9c4782beb3819a99f53932230bafc0c8
spent
true